I'm receiving the message, "the file format and extension of 'file name here' don't match. The file could be corrupted or unsafe. Unless you trust its source, don't open it. Do you want to open it anyway?" when opening a report emailed to me by OCLC Usage Statistics

Symptom

  • I'm receiving the message, "the file format and extension of 'file name here' don't match. The file could be corrupted or unsafe. Unless you trust its source, don't open it. Do you want to open it anyway?" when opening a report emailed to me by OCLC Usage Statistics in Microsoft Excel.

Applies to

  • Usage Statistics

Resolution

If you are receiving an expected report from Usage Statistics, it's okay to click "yes" and view the report in Excel. This error message is expected and is popping up because OCLC exports reports from Usage Statistics in an older format of Excel in order to ensure as much wide-reaching compatibility as possible.
